
Former UFC star Paige VanZant will make her MMA debut for Bare Knuckle Fighting on February 5 , 2021.
VanZant (0-0 BK) posted on her Instagram on Thursday announcing the signing of the bout agreement for her Feb. 5 fight with Bare Knuckle Fighting Championship.
VanZant (8-4 MMA), will make her promotional debut against Britain Hart.
VanZant transitions over to bare knuckle boxing after a 13-fight MMA career including nine in the UFC. On the heels of three losses in four bouts from 2016 to 2020, VanZant became a free agent and left the promotion to seek offers elsewhere. Instead of moving to another league like Bellator MMA, “12 Gauge” opted to switch sports entirely. As an MMA fighter, VanZant recorded two knockouts, and her most recent came from a head kick against Bec Rawlings. The other came against Kailin Curran, when VanZant put Curran on her back and finished the fight with ground-and-pound. Both of these techniques would be illegal in BKFC, which uses a modified version of boxing rules.
BKFC 16 will take place on Super Bowl weekend in Tampa, Fla., and the venue has not yet been set. The Feb. 5 card will be headlined by VanZant vs. Hart, while a co-featured matchup sees the lightweight strap – 135 pounds – on the line as champ Johnny Bedford looks to defend it against Dat Nguyen. Ulysses Diaz, who authored a three-second knockout at BKFC 14, will also be competing against an undisclosed opponent.
